    Abstract

    According to the characters and requirements of the nondestructive steel radial tire detection, an X-ray inspection and defect recognition system for all-steel radial tire is designed. The sector X-ray and linear CMOS camera are used to capture the non-blind area and full field radial tire x-ray digital image, and the lateral resolution of the image is 0.08 mm. Based on the character of the radial tire, the defect recognition algorithms are designed to segment and detect the inner defect of the radial tire automatically in the meantime of recording. Experimental results show that the defects of the tire with dimension ranges from 23 to 35 inch, such as bended Cord, crossed cord, wide spacing cord, broken cord, belt defects, impurity defects and so on, can be recognized on-line by the system.
